Current Role at Canonical
Jean Charles Verdié serves as the Head of Devices/IoT Field Engineering for the EMEA region at Canonical. He has held this position since 2022, working from Combaillaux, Occitanie, France. In this role, he leads the IoT Field Engineering Team, focusing on embedded devices and IoT solutions. His responsibilities include bridging the gap between Ubuntu Core and customer requirements within the IoT sector.
Previous Experience in Technology Leadership
Prior to his current role, Jean Charles Verdié held several significant positions in the technology sector. He was the Co-Founder and CTO at Voxtok Technologies from 2014 to 2017. He also served as Vice President of Technology and Projects at Netgem from 2017 to 2020. His experience includes working as Senior Director of Connected Technologies at MStar Semiconductor from 2010 to 2014 and as Director of Smart Services & Technologies at Bionatics from 2020 to 2022.
Educational Background
Jean Charles Verdié has a diverse educational background in engineering and computer science. He studied at Collège Eugène Vigne from 1983 to 1987. He obtained an Engineer degree in Computer Science, Management, and Architecture from Ecole Privée des Sciences Informatique between 1994 and 1997. He also achieved a Master of Research in Computer Science from the University of Montpellier in 1997 and studied Electronics at ECE, Ecole d'ingénieurs for one year in 1993-1994.
Contributions to Technology Evolution
Throughout his 25-year career in the embedded technology sector, Jean Charles Verdié has witnessed and contributed to the evolution of several key technologies. His experience includes involvement with Palm handhelds, Bluetooth, DVB-IPI, HbbTV, WebKit, and WiFi MESH.
